We are an online racing team with the main focus on the online racing simulation Live For Speed. Here you can find information about our history, our drivers, our cars and much more. T7R features heavily in the UXRL UFR/XFR Racing league PDF Print E-mail
Written by three_jump   
Wednesday, 25 October 2006

uxlrThe recently annouced league exclusivly for the small GTR class cars, the UFR and XFR, has been swamped with applicants, within a couple of days of it being announced no less than 32 drivers have entered, 7 of these being from Triple Seven Racing, the biggest number of drivers entered from a single team.

All Triple Seven Racing applicants are practicing hard for the first race in just over a week, and all hope to place well in the first race. Good luck all drivers!!!.

Triple Seven Racing expands its ranks PDF Print E-mail
Written by three_jump   
Wednesday, 04 October 2006

We at Triple Seven Racing are pleased to announce the signing of two new drivers to the team, we are delighted to have aboard HittiS and P1LOT both these  racers are very well known in the community, and are both fast and friendly people.

HittiS comes to us from Swedish Digital Racing Association team, and hails from the fine country that is Sweden, he has been racing in LFS for many years, P1LOT adds to the UK contingent  that we already have in Triple Seven, and again, he has been racing LFS for many years.

We hope you take this opportunity to welcome these two drivers with open arms, and allow us to present to you T7R|HittiS and T7R|P1LOT.

SARL Series Over PDF Print E-mail
Written by Bismarck   
Wednesday, 16 August 2006
Image
The first and a great first season, running of the LFS South African Racing League has come to an end.  The “Winter League” was full of challenging combo’s testing all driver’s capabilities and levels of concentration with mixes of short sprint races and endurance events.

Pieter Kitshoff (T7R|Noemfie) and Charles McKowen (T7R|Exodus) of Triple Seven Racing took part in the league and finished 2nd and 1st respectively after the 9 events.

Season 2 of the ESL UK LFS League PDF Print E-mail
Written by Bismarck   
Wednesday, 07 June 2006
ImageESL ERRC is over

T7R|Sparkydave, defending champion of the previous season, finished a very creditable 3rd place in the ESL ERRC. This time everybody was in the FXO car, using standard road tyres. Racing was always close and at the beginnging of the season, Dave was taking the league by storm, with pole positions, fastest laps and race wins but he unfortunatly missed two events and I think that's where he really lost his titel.

For finishing in 3rd place, Sparkydave gets a nother prize haul from the ESL ( getting a collection now Dave Wink ).

Our congrats to Dave and also Congrats to Simon "No_One " Murphy for winning the championship and Jack "Clownpaint" Basford for finishing in 2nd place.
